Synopsis

Berlin Alexanderplatz trails an African immigrant named Francis who struggles to make a new life for himself in Berlin with a fresh, modern neon-lit retelling and update of Alfred Döblin’s 1929 novel of the same name. After surviving his perilous journey, Francis vows to be on the right track, but soon realizes how difficult it is to be righteous while undocumented in Germany. Without papers, a work permit, and limited options to make money, he receives an enticing offer from an obsessive psychopathic gangster. While initially resistant, his life spirals out of control as he dives deeper into the city’s seedy underworld.

Movie Details

Domestic Releases: April 30th, 2021 (Virtual) by Kino Lorber
International Releases: July 16th, 2020 (Limited) (Germany)
August 7th, 2020 (Wide) (Netherlands)
February 12th, 2026 (Limited) (Germany)
Running Time: 183 minutes
Source:Based on Fiction Book/Short Story
Genre:Drama
Production Method:Live Action
Creative Type:Contemporary Fiction
Production/Financing Companies: Sommerhaus Filmproduktion, Lemming Film, ZDF, Arte, Beta Cinema, Entertainment One, Wild at Art
Production Countries: Germany, Netherlands, France, Canada
Languages: German, English
